Setting

The study took place in one middle school math class at a school located on a U.S. Air Force base in Germany.

Study sample

The study included 58 seventh-grade students with an average age of 12.5 years. The researchers assigned 28 students to the intervention group and 30 students to the comparison group, using student grade point average and gender to create similar groups. The manuscript did not report additional eligibility criteria for participation beyond being students in the class that took part in the study.

Intervention Group

Students in the intervention group used a computer-based educational math game designed to teach math concepts through a space-themed story. As students moved through the game, they worked on math tasks and responded to prompts meant to guide an animated character through solving problems. The content addressed topics including equations, rational numbers, area and volume, and measures such as mean, median, and mode. Students used the program on their own for about 10 hours across 4 days, during six sessions that lasted about 1.5 to 2.5 hours, in place of their usual math lessons.

Comparison Group

Students in the comparison group received their usual math instruction from their regular teacher instead of playing the game. This instruction included direct teaching followed by guided and independent practice exercises. The comparison activities covered the same underlying math concepts as the game, although the specific practice problems were somewhat different. Students worked individually on the exercises and could ask their teacher for help.

Support for implementation

The study did not describe training or other implementation support for teachers or other staff delivering the intervention or comparison condition. The manuscript stated that the game was commercially developed, but it did not provide details about preparation or support for school staff during implementation.
